In den WarenkorbAutobiography of Louis Zamperini, who ran the 5000 metres in the 1936 Berlin Olympics, was a POW in Japan and later befriended the Evangelist Billy Graham, who helped launch his new career as a Christian inspirational speaker. Zamperini died in 2014 at the age of 97. His life is now the subject of a major Hollywood film, Unbroken, directed by Angelina Jolie.
